Thornlie ticket turns to triple million

A Western Australian Saturday Lotto ticket is now worth more than $3.3 million thanks to the weekend’s $10 million special draw.

Saturday’s draw created three Division One winners across the country, with one of those tickets sold from Forest Lakes Newsagency in Thornlie. 

The win is Saturday Lotto’s biggest prize for a WA player so far this year.
 
Lotterywest spokesperson James Mooney said the weekend’s result is WA’s 12th Division One win for 2025.

“They say good things come in threes, which I’m sure the owner of this $3.3 million ticket will agree with,” he said.

“It would be great to see this win turn into a trio of wins for WA following Tuesday’s $15 million OZ Lotto draw and Thursday’s $30 million Powerball draw.”

The good news for WA players did not stop at Division One with 13 Division Two tickets sold in Saturday’s draw, worth around $11,500 each.

There were also 186 Division Three tickets claimed by WA in the draw, worth more than $1,100 each.
